A man is in hospital in serious condition after being attacked 'with a brick' in Southampton this afternoon.
A cordon was formed around the outside of the building of flats in Wavell Road, Bitterne.
One resident was told that a 26-year-old man was hit by a brick in the attack that involved three other men.
The man, who has not been identified, has been taken to Southampton hospital in a serious condition.
A resident who did not wish to be named said he heard the argument from round the corner when walking his dog.
He said: "There were a lot of people surrounding him and trying to talk to him. I could see blood round the back of his head.
"I was walking my dog round the corner at about 4 o'clock and I heard an argument. I came round to Wavell road and I could just see all of these people stood there."
Other residents believe there were three men who ran into Bitterne precinct, while the victim was left unconscious with a serious head injury.
He is now being treated at Southampton General Hospital and is in a serious condition.
One resident, who did not wished to be named, said: "I hope the cowards are caught."
He added that the incident has made him feel unsafe.
Police are appealing for any witness to call 101.
